在外部编辑器打开增加 html 支持

功能建议 · 4168 次浏览
二次蓝 创建于 2024-06-30 13:19

测试 <!-- --> 注释未被支持。

此外我提供一个建议:允许用户将此窗口的此处代码绑定到外部文件上,文件的路径可以仅在当前机器上单独一处保存,不会被上传。这样也可以极大方便作者在第三方编辑器上编写复杂的代码,也可以解决现在的需要手动维护扩展名问题。(很需要,因为依赖外部编辑器的着色、格式化、语法检查,甚至代码版本管理、ai代码生成等)


然后可能是代码同步问题,最简单的就是作者需要打开步骤点击某个选项同步一下。长远点看可能可以做到每次运行都优先读取外部代码?(C#缓存程序集?)


回复内容
CL 2024-06-30 14:36
#1

在测试期间可以考虑直接使用外部文件,在动作中使用“读取文件”步骤读取代码后再后面使用。

二次蓝 回复 CL 2024-06-30 15:06 :
这样不如我的建议方便,还需要作者做重复工作,我的建议就是去掉这些重复劳动,毕竟咱也是个效率工具。或者说有没有可能,可以提供动作的数据文件、接口(感觉更不可能,安全、编程更复杂)?让我们可以操作。直接在发布、测试阶段hook自动化操作处理一些长代码,用程序去做你所说的 使用“读取文件”步骤。还是感觉我的那个建议非常方便🤣
然后html那个麻烦加下,谢谢🐱
CL 2024-07-03 07:51
#2

https://getquicker.net/Help/Versions 1.43.8 支持html后缀了,可以试下看看。 同步代码目前没有什么合适的办法。

抄书侠(GM) 回复 CL 10天23小时前 :

无事,理解了,谢谢老大

-----------------------------------------------------------------------------

老大,同样的需求,我看您的改动是在“步骤编辑窗口”可以实现了,请问多字段表如何实现改后缀,我的需求是改md,markdown,用来直接本地编辑器预览。

---------------------------------------------------------------------

无事,理解了,谢谢老大

抄书侠(GM) 最后更新于 10天23小时前
CL 回复 抄书侠(GM) 10天23小时前 :
表单里应该用不了这个功能。 另外它也不支持md,要使用注释来标记文件后缀,md没有注释的语法。
抄书侠(GM) 回复 CL 10天20小时前 :
是多字段表单使用的时候,文本输入有编辑器,我理解使用逻辑了,只需要给这么变量最前面加个注释就行了,然后在文本编辑的时候用外部编辑器打开就ok了
FaniX 2024-07-07 12:03
#3

关于代码同步,或许可以直接使用表达式来实现:

$=System.IO.File.ReadAllText(@"文件路径")

例如$=System.IO.File.ReadAllText(@"D:\Quicker_dev\mypage.html")就可以读取D:\Quicker_dev\mypage.html作为一个步骤的或者子程序的输入值

回复主贴